首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将(多行->单行)数据帧转换为变量(pandas)

将(多行->单行)数据帧转换为变量(pandas)是指将一个包含多行数据的数据帧(DataFrame)转换为一个变量。在pandas库中,可以使用一些方法来实现这个转换。

一种常用的方法是使用pandas的melt函数。melt函数可以将数据帧中的多列转换为一列,并保留其他列的值作为标识符。具体步骤如下:

  1. 导入pandas库:import pandas as pd
  2. 创建一个包含多行数据的数据帧,例如df:
  3. 创建一个包含多行数据的数据帧,例如df:
  4. 使用melt函数将数据帧转换为变量:
  5. 使用melt函数将数据帧转换为变量:
  6. 这里的id_vars参数指定了要保留的列,value_vars参数指定了要转换的列。
  7. 查看转换后的结果:
  8. 查看转换后的结果:
  9. 输出结果如下:
  10. 输出结果如下:

这种转换适用于需要将多行数据转换为单行数据的场景,例如将某些列作为变量,将其对应的值作为变量值进行分析和处理。在腾讯云的产品中,可以使用腾讯云数据库TencentDB来存储和管理数据,使用腾讯云云函数SCF来进行数据处理和分析。相关产品和介绍链接如下: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 领券